An invoice is a detailed list of goods shipped or services rendered, with an account of all costs - an itemized bill. A job invoice is an invoice detailing work that has been done.

To fill out a contractor invoice, start by entering your company name and contact information at the top. Follow this with the client's details, the invoice date, and a unique invoice number. Use a South Dakota Invoice Template for Painter to easily format the document, and itemize the work performed, materials, and labor charges. Don’t forget to clearly state the total amount due and your payment terms.
